One cup of Grilled trout is around 135 grams and contains approximately 268.6 calories, 34.2 grams of protein, 13.6 grams of fat, and 0 grams of carbohydrates.
Grilled Trout is a delectable dish that showcases the natural flavors of this freshwater fish, often found in streams and lakes. Marinated in a simple blend of olive oil, lemon juice, and fresh herbs, it’s grilled to perfection, creating a crispy skin while keeping the tender flesh moist. Originating from various cuisines, particularly in North America and European regions, grilled trout offers a delightful taste with a hint of smokiness. Packed with omega-3 fatty acids, it's a heart-healthy choice, rich in protein and essential nutrients, making it a wholesome addition to your meal.
